Cheapest Available Hickory Hill Apartments for Rent

 

The cheapest available apartment rental in the Hickory Hill area of Louisville, KY is a 1 Bed unit found at Chamberlain Oaks priced from $810. The Devonshire has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$875. Here are the most affordable Hickory Hill apartments for rent in Louisville, KY:

Apartment ListingModel NameBed/BathPriced From
Chamberlain OaksOne Bedroom1BR,1BA$810
The Devonshire1 BED / 1 BATH Efficiency1BR,1BA$875
Partridge Meadows1 BED / 1 BATH E Firewall1BR,1BA$895
Slate RunOne Bedroom One Bath1BR,1BA$949
Springhurst East Apartments1 Bedroom Gold1BR,1BA$970

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.
